Players have eagerly been awaiting SMITE's Season 4 since it was first previewed over a month ago. While PC has been enjoying it for awhile now, the console version experienced an unfortunate delay and it had to be pushed back from its original release window. Today developer Hi-Rez Studios has announced the wait is almost over and console players will be able to dive into Season 4 starting Monday.
We've already detailed the majority of the patch notes and new features here, so be sure to check that out if you're looking for a detailed rundown. There have also been a few console-specific changes that were announced in the meantime:
- Spectate mode is turning back on for Xbox
- A game breaking issue with the Berserker Ullr skin has been fixed.
- The game will no longer crash 20 minutes into a match when using this skin.
- The camera will now lock when Ulting with The Morrigan.
- Kali will be turned back on in a hotfix for 4.1
*Kali will not be on in live Monday 2/13. This hotfix could occur as early as Wednesday 2/15.
